An incident has been reported at the Pickering Nuclear Station. The emergency alert sent just before 7:30 am said no abnormal release of radioactivity from the station has been detected and people within 10 km of the plant do not need to take any action at this time. We willContinue Reading

  DISRUPTION OF HIGH-END VEHICLE THEFT RING IN CENTRAL AND EASTERN ONTARIO AND QUEBEC  (OTTAWA, ON) – Several residents of Quebec are facing numerous Criminal Code of Canada charges following a multi-jurisdictional investigation into hundreds of high-end vehicle thefts throughout Central and Eastern Ontario and into Quebec. Recall date:August 30, 2019Reason for recall:Extraneous Material Hazard classification:Class 2Company / Firm:Maître Saladier Inc.Distribution:Ontario, Quebec Extent of the distribution:Retail Recall details Ottawa, August 30, 2019 – Maître Saladier Inc. is recalling St-Hubert brand Chicken Breast Nuggets from the marketplace due to possible presence of bone fragments. IMPAIRED BY DRUG (SOUTH STORMONT,ON) – On April 12, 2019 at approximately 9:16am, a Stormont, Dundas & Glengarry (SD&G)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) officer intercepted a vehicle following a traffic complaint on Highway 401, South Stormont Township.
